Electric moves don't affect Whiscash at all — that's the advantage of Water/Ground typing. It relies on priority moves or Scarf to keep up. Flexible enough to run physical or special sets. Introduced in Gen 3.
Raw HP carries Whiscash's bulk more than the defenses do. Speed barely registers. But that HP pool covers for it. A moderately hard to find Whiskers Pokemon that yields 2 HP EVs on a medium-fast 1M XP curve.
It is very territorial. It repels foes by setting off tremors that extend over a three-mile radius.
As a result of causing tremors by thrashing about, it developed the ability to foretell real quakes.
Whiscash Weakness
GoodWhiscash is weak to Grass-type moves. Watch out for Grass attacks, those deal 4x damage. On the flip side, it's immune to Electric-type moves entirely. 4 resistances help offset the weaknesses. With 110 HP and balanced defenses, Whiscash can afford to eat a neutral hit or two.
Evolved from Barboach. Whiscash is the final form in this two-stage line. No compatible partners for breeding via one egg group. Eggs are average hatch time. HP grew the most through evolution (+60 over Barboach), and Whiscash peaks at 468 total stats.
How to Evolve
Breed with Whiscash to get Barboach eggs easily from the Water2 egg group. Notable egg moves include Dragon Dance, Earth Power, Flail and 7 more.
Whiscash's built to absorb hits. Impish nature leans into physical wall duty, Leftovers gives it passive recovery each turn, and the moveset handles sustain. Oblivious and HP-heavy investment EVs tie the defensive profile together.

We rate Whiscash C-Tier — a situational pick that fills a niche. At 468 BST, the stats are spread pretty evenly. Base 110 HP stands out.
Barboach evolves into Whiscash at level 30. Whiscash is the fully evolved form. It sits at 468 BST in its evolved form.
Oblivious is the go-to ability for Whiscash. It prevents infatuation and protects against captivate. Its hidden ability Hydration can work in specific setups. Anticipation is the other option — pick based on what your team needs.
At base 60 Speed, it won't be moving first often. On offense, Whiscash is a physical attacker with base 78 Attack. Defensively? Enough bulk to take a hit or two.
